Using the digits 0 through 9, find out how many 4-digit numbers can be configured based on the stated conditions: a. [1 pt] The
xxTIMURxx [149]

Answer:

a. 4536, b. 2500, c. 500, d. 1080

Step-by-step explanation:

for every question we can use the numbers 0 - 9, this is 10 numbers in total (0, 1, 2, ,3 , 4, 5, 6, 7, 8, and 9).

Fore every case we have to check how many numbers we are allow to use in each digit.

  • a.

"The number cannot start with zero" this left us with 9 options of numers for the first digit.

"no digits can be repeated." So if we already use one numer for the first, we can't repeat this in the second, and so on. So for the second numer we have 9 numbers as option (now we can use 0), for the third, since we already use 2 digits, we have 8 options, and for the last, we have 7

that results in: 9*9*8*7 = 4536

  • b

"The number must begin and end with an odd digit. " for odd digits we have 1, 3, 5, 7, 9 --> 5 options for the fist and last digit, and for the two middle digits, we have 10 options for each since it is allowed to repeat numbers

that results in: 5*10*10*5=2500

  • c

"The number must be at least 5000" So the first digit can use 5, 6, 7, 8, or 9 -->5 options for the fist digit

"and be divisible by 10." so it has to end in a 0, --> 1 option fot the last numer

and for the middle digits there are no restrictions, so we use the 10 options for each.

that results in: 5*10*10*1=500

  • d

"The number must be less than 3000 and must be even" for it to be less than 3000 it has to start with 0, 1 or 2 -> 3 options for the first digit

"and must be even" so the number has to end in 0, 2, 4, 6 or 8 --> 5 options for the last number

"No digits may be repeated in the last 3 digits." So we can't repeat in the middle number the one we put in the last digit, this gives us 9 options for the fist middle number and 8 for the second middle number

that results in: 3*8*9*5 = 1080
